To remove YouTube from your Vizio Smart TV, start by pressing the “V” button on your remote to access the home screen. Find the YouTube app and highlight its icon. Press ‘OK’ to open options, then select ‘Manage Storage’ followed by ‘Uninstall.’ Confirm your choice to delete the app. To guarantee YouTube’s removal, check your installed apps. Uninstalling the YouTube App
To uninstall the YouTube app from your Vizio Smart TV, start by traversing to the app’s icon on your home screen. Once you find it, follow these steps to free up some space and streamline your experience:
- Press the ‘OK’ button on your remote while the YouTube icon is highlighted.
- Select the option to manage storage.
- Choose the uninstall option that appears on the screen.
- Confirm your choice to complete the process.
